The drifter

Petrie, Nicholas (author.).

Summary: Marine Corps veteran Peter Ash stays constantly on the move. PTSD prevents him from settling down - or even staying indoors. When a close friend and fellow Marine commits suicide, Ash heads to Milwaukee to look after his family however he can. This includes home repair, which is when he finds a suitcase packed full of money - and explosives. Figuring out his friend's last few days leads Ash straight into a complex situation.
